Re: The Xiaomi Thread. by yusuff4u2c(m): 10:04am On Jun 06, 2019
macbeyland:


Software OTA upgrade has nothing to do with bootloader lock/unlock statues.

You won't be able to update if you have altered your recovery.

As long as you haven't installed custom recovery, you will be able to update.
I have done nothing of such. Thanks for the input
